Common Warning Lighting and Interpretations



Recognize common caution lights in your cars and truck and recognize their meanings to make sure risk-free driving.

One of the most normal warning lights consist of the check engine light, which indicates issues with the engine or emissions system. If this light comes on, it's important to have your car examined without delay.

The oil stress warning light shows low oil stress, calling for instant focus to avoid engine damage.

A blinking battery light could recommend a faulty billing system, possibly leaving you stranded if not addressed.

The tire pressure tracking system (TPMS) light informs you to reduced tire stress, impacting vehicle stability and gas effectiveness. Neglecting this might lead to risky driving conditions.

The ABS light shows a trouble with the anti-lock stopping system, compromising your ability to stop rapidly in emergencies.

Last but not least, the coolant temperature level cautioning light warns of engine getting too hot, which can result in severe damage otherwise settled promptly.

Recognizing these usual warning lights will certainly aid you resolve issues immediately and preserve secure driving conditions.

Value of Prompt Attention



Understanding the typical warning lights in your cars and truck is only the primary step; the significance of immediately addressing these warnings can't be stressed enough to guarantee your safety on the road.

When a warning light illuminates on your control panel, it's your car's means of communicating a potential concern that needs focus. Disregarding these cautions can cause much more extreme troubles later on, jeopardizing your safety and security and potentially costing you more out of commission.

Prompt interest to alerting lights can stop break downs and accidents. As an example, a flashing check engine light can indicate a misfire that, if left neglected, can cause damage to the catalytic converter. Addressing this without delay can save you from a costly repair service.

Likewise, a brake system cautioning light could indicate low brake liquid or used brake pads, crucial components for your safety and security when driving.

Do It Yourself Troubleshooting Tips



If you discover a warning light on your dashboard, there are a couple of do it yourself fixing suggestions you can try prior to looking for professional assistance.

The first step is to consult your cars and truck's manual to comprehend what the certain caution light suggests. Sometimes the problem can be as straightforward as a loosened gas cap setting off the check engine light. Tightening up the gas cap may fix the trouble.

Another usual problem is a low battery, which can set off different alerting lights. Inspecting the battery connections for corrosion and ensuring they're safe might deal with the trouble.



If a caution light continues, you can attempt resetting it by disconnecting the vehicle's battery for a few mins and after that reconnecting it.
